#fa6642 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#fa6642 is composed of 98% red, 40% green and 25.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 59.2% magenta, 73.6% yellow and 2% black. It has a hue angle of 11.7 degrees, a saturation of 94.8% and a lightness of 62%. #fa6642 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ffcc84 with #f50000. Closest websafe color is: #ff6633.

#fa6642 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#fa6642 has RGB values of R:250, G:102, B:66 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.59, Y:0.74, K:0.02. Its decimal value is 16410178.

Shades and Tints of #fa6642
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020000 is the darkest color, while #fff1ee is the lightest one.

Tones of #fa6642
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a09d9c is the less saturated color, while #fa6642 is the most saturated one.
